Not worth it

11/20/2024

I loved the car for its simplicity and how well it worked, but at 75,000 miles, the transmission failed, and Nissan offered little help. A Nissan rep even admitted that many Sentra transmissions fail. I had to pay $3,500 for a replacement, which is unfair since since this is a manufacturing issue. If a product is faulty, the company should take responsibility, not pass the cost to the customer. I later learned that Nissan extended a partial warranty because they lost a class-action lawsuit, yet they still avoided full accountability. Because of this experience, I’ll never buy another Nissan. Don't buy a product that is bound to fail and then the company gives you the bill to pay for it to be replaced.
